Proof of History: A Unique Consensus Mechanism
At the core of Solana’s approach to scalability is its innovative consensus mechanism known as Proof of History (PoH). Unlike traditional blockchains that rely on Proof of Work or Proof of Stake, PoH introduces a cryptographic clock that allows for the verification of the passage of time between events. This mechanism enables the network to order transactions more efficiently, drastically reducing the time it takes to confirm them. By providing a historical record that proves that a specific event has occurred at a particular moment, Solana can process thousands of transactions per second (TPS), making it one of the fastest blockchains available.
Parallel Processing with Sealevel
Another key component of Solana’s scalability strategy is its parallel processing capability, facilitated by a technology called Sealevel. Traditional blockchains often process transactions sequentially, which can create bottlenecks during high-demand periods. In contrast, Sealevel allows Solana to execute multiple smart contracts simultaneously, optimizing resource utilization and increasing throughput. This parallel processing capability is particularly beneficial for decentralized applications that require high-speed interactions, enabling them to operate efficiently even under heavy loads.
Low Transaction Costs and High Throughput
Scalability is not just about speed; it also involves the cost of transactions. Solana has managed to maintain low transaction fees, often less than a cent, while supporting a high volume of transactions. This combination of high throughput and low costs makes Solana an attractive option for developers and users alike. By reducing the financial barriers associated with executing transactions on the network, Solana encourages greater adoption and usage, further contributing to its scalability strategy.
